Current weather conditions : 28.9 C few cloudsfew clouds


Be Live Grand Punta Cana

République Dominicaine Punta Cana Be Live Grand Punta Cana Most rooms are within 200 meters from the beach.

Most rooms are within 200 meters from the beach.

1 of